    Barnsey, there is a about a 7/8 inch nut and a 1/4 jnch Allen bolt / adjuster between the chassis rail that will tighten the rack it needs to be tightened to 15 to 18 INCH / lbs this can be very sensitive to adjust.Easiest remove the steering box from the car, resist the urge to hit the steering box with a hammer they are very easy to damage. The 3/16 Allen plug in the top of the steering box is to adjust the worm follower preload. This top Allen plug can be removed, inside is another Allen screw the steering box has to be in the center position to be visible , if you have the urge to adjust this remove the Allen key before turning the steering box
